Nicholas Pillai Pakiaranjith was a minority Sri Lankan Tamil, Roman Catholic parish priest and aid worker. He was killed on 26 September 2008 by a Deep Penetration Unit of the Sri Lankan Army.
Nicholas Pillai was born in Jaffna and joined the Mannar diocese and was ordained as a Jesuit priest on December 17, 1997. He was also the District Coordinator of Mannar for the Jesuit Refugee Service which helped and worked with war displaced Tamils. [1] His death was part of a series of killing of Tamil human rights workers. [2]
Nicholas Pillai was on a humanitarian mission to provide aid to displaced Tamils when his van was hit by a claymore mine on Kalvi'laan on Maangkulam - Vellaangkulam road in Mannar while he was on his way to Vidaththaltheevu. [3] [4] [5] [6]
